Next door, his wife Eleanor operated a confectionery that in a mere few years eclipsed the popularity of the tavern. By the end of the decade, George joined Eleanor in running the sweet shop, where they became known for their quality treats, notably premium ice cream.
The Parkinson store sold all types of cakes, pastries, and ices ice creams to its patrons and catered weddings and parties. By the time of publication, Parkinson had cultivated a loyal clientele base and a rock-solid reputation for over two decades that easily translated into strong sales prompting multiple printings over several years. Her cookbook was modeled on an English one, although with recipe modifications based on her years of experience. Among the five-hundred recipes included in the volume were over fifty for ice cream, the treat she was particularly known for. Ice cream had been part of the American diet going back many decades, with Thomas Jefferson famously serving it at the White House after becoming a fan during his time in France in the s.
Cream ices consisted of cream, juice or pulp of fresh or preserved fruit, and syrup or sugar. These ingredients, along with six eggs to each quart of cream and mostly flavored by nuts and liqueurs, composed custard ices. Cream was not needed for water ices that were made from pulp or juice of fruit, syrup, lemon juice, and water. Eleanor Parkinson passed away in Despite her entrepreneurial history, newspaper notices of her death made no mention of her occupation and place in the Philadelphia culinary scene.

Faded 19th-century copperplate documents listing trade rates in Calcutta in ? Bring it on! The Downs Collection, like so many archives of ephemera, is a truly random collection.
While there are many groupings of items from family donations, even those sets of things are incomplete and contain a random sampling of objects. There is no constructing a complete record of a voyage, for example, as only one or two related papers out of the veritable mountain of documents needed to record all aspects of the enterprise are housed at Winterthur.
So each document or item is a mere glimpse into a missing whole. It is both tantalizing and frustrating! What bits will tend to survive, and how will they shape cultural research in the 22nd century? From my fellowship application: As the author of the Captain Jane Thorn historical maritime fiction series, I have two main goals: the first is, of course, to entertain the reader; the second is to introduce the reader to the world of the s and the reality of maritime trade.
I strive to base the books on actual people and events, including the documented voyages of trading vessels, as a way to make history come alive…. My aim with this project is twofold: in the first instance, I will be building a resource for my own use as I continue the book series; secondly, I will be creating a resource that both makes the log data available to all researchers, and brings together other resources at the Winterthur that add depth and color to the log data.
This database will be created through Google Earth and may be made available publicly through Winterthur. Thus, materials in the archives primarily the Joseph Downs Collection of Printed Ephemera may become not only available online, but will include context. Most well-known is the Maury data.
Matthew Maury, first superintendent of the US Naval Observatory to , worked on abstracting old logbooks to create atlases and charts intended to improve shipping routes.
His greatest contribution was a logbook template, used widely by printers around the country, that arranged entries in accordance with rules that enable standardized selection and abstraction of the data. The proposed project will build on the standards set for both the Maury data and other digitization projects such as Old Weather, but will include additional resources and information that makes the data more useful for writers and humanities researchers.
